Freshman David Cruz went 4-for-5 and second baseman Trent Martinez hit a three-run double to help give Seward County Community College a 10-3 victory over Kansas City Kansas Community College in the second round of the NJCAA Region VI Baseball Tournament at Lawrence Dumont Stadium in Wichita. The Saints advance to the winner’s bracket semifinals to face Johnson County Community College (38-15) on Sunday afternoon at 4 p.m. Seward County, the No. 10 ranked team in the nation, improves to 41-17 overall this season while KCK drops to 31-18. KCK will face Barton County Community College in a 10 a.m. elimination game on Sunday morning.
The Blue Devils reached the scoreboard in the top of the first inning as designated hitter Logan Wysong faked a steal to second base that drew a throw from catcher David Masters which allowed Blake Smith to score giving KCK a 1-0 lead.
Seward County evened the score in the bottom of the first inning on a RBI fielder’s choice by sophomore Michael Drzazga, who scored center fielder Keegan Morrow who led off the inning with a single.
The Saints scored four runs in the second inning with three base hits. David Cruz and Austin Roff led off the inning with singles, Martinez reached base on a hit-by-pitch and Morrow drove in a run on an error by the KCK second baseman with one out. Masters followed with a RBI groundout and first baseman Will Gowdy hit a RBI single to center field scoring Morrow. The KCK error allowed three of the Saints’ four runs in the inning to score as the Saints took a 5-1 lead after two inning.

Right-handed pitcher Tomas Cruz retired eight straight KCK batters as Seward County held a 5-1 lead going into the bottom of the fifth inning. Cruz pitched into the eighth inning before he was taken out of the game for reliever Bobby Doran. Cruz picked up his 11th win of the season (11-3) throwing 7 2/3 innings, allowing nine hits, three runs (two earned) with one walk and three strikeouts.
Seward County started a two-out rally in the fifth inning with four consecutive singles before second baseman Trent Martinez delivered a three-run RBI double to left field to give the Saints a commanding 9-1 lead.
The Blue Devils added two runs in the sixth inning, and SCCC scored a run on Masters’ RBI single to right field in the bottom of the eighth.
David Cruz led all players with four base hits, and he added two runs and a double. The freshman shortstop from Maracay, Venezuela, is now 8-for-12 at the plate in post-season play. Roff went 2-for-4 with two runs and a RBI, and freshman left fielder Caleb Nine posted a multi-hit game going 2-for-5 with a run scored.
KCK starting pitcher Mitch Handley suffered the loss for the Blue Devils, dropping his season record to 8-3. Handley allowed 10 hits, nine runs (six earned) and two walks in five innings of work.
Blue Devil three-hole hitter Zach Theademan was the only KCK player with a multi-hit game going 3-for-4 at the plate.
